Plenty of horror movies like to try their hand at creating complex characters, worlds and narratives that make them exceptional. However, there are also films like Baskin that go above and beyond to paint a horrifying cinematic picture that, while easily seen as style over substance, focuses on shocking imagery that will haunt you for weeks after watching.

This Turkish horror film follows five police officers who are sent to check out a small town shrouded by strange rumours. However, upon arriving, they are subjected to a litany of surreal and grotesque scenarios, which leads them to conclude that they have entered Hell itself.

As stated previously, the main selling point of this film is the fact that it's a visual delight; if you love a good bit of gore. The bloody images are truly disgusting, as the perverted cultists and the acts they perform on the protagonists are brought to life with some incredibly strong practical effects. It's shocking how real yet twisted the movie looks.

Plus, the film deserves special mention for the breathtaking performance of Mehmet Cerragholu as the main villain. He completely indulges in the bizarre nature of the flick and steals every scene he's in.
